When you show up, your practitioner will certainly ask about your signs and symptoms and case history. They'll assess your condition to create a personalized therapy plan.
As soon as you're ready, you'll rest conveniently, often in a quiet, relaxing environment. The acupuncturist will certainly then insert slim, sterile needles right into particular points on your body. You may really feel a mild pinch or absolutely nothing whatsoever.
After the needles are in area, you'll loosen up for around 20 to 40 mins. Many individuals find this time around relaxing.
Afterward, the professional will gently remove the needles, and you may really feel a sense of relief or agility, as acupuncture promotes recovery and relaxation in the body.
